Pelvic mesh is a woven synthetic netting implanted into the pelvis for a variety of conditions, usually pelvic organ prolapse and stress urinary incontinence. Most women have a good outcome from treatment using mesh, however some women have experienced complications. As a result the State Government has established a contact line ...
